Kabul Express is a 2006 Indian Hindi-language adventure thriller film written and directed by documentary film maker Kabir Khan (in his feature directorial debut) and produced by Aditya Chopra under Yash Raj Films was released on 15 December 2006.

Kabul Express. Suhel (John Abraham) & Jai (Arshad Warsi) are journalists in search of the Taliban. Imran Khan Afridi (Salman Shahid) - a soldier, needs to escape Afghanistan. Khyber (Hanif Hum Ghum) - an Afghan is as old as the war.
Indian journalists Suhel Khan and Jai Kapoor go to Afghanistan to report about the US invasion in 2001, where they cross paths with Khyber and American journalist, Jessica Beckham.
Set in post 9/11 Afghanistan, "Kabul Express" is a kidnap drama shot extensively in Kabul. It is a thrilling story, spanning 48 hours, of five people from different worlds linked by hate and fear, but brought together by fate to finally recognize each other.
